Corrections to static properties of hadrons

  • 1. Institute of Theoretical and Experimental Physics, State Commission on Use of Atomic Energy

Description

The quark bag model is used to calculate the quantum gluonic corrections to the static properties of hadrons on the basis of noncovariant perturbation theory. The hadron magnetic moments are studied as examples. The classical and quantum approaches are compared
